Uses of Class
org.apache.jasper.compiler.Node.Visitor
-
Packages that use Node.Visitor Package Description org.apache.jasper.compiler -
-
Uses of Node.Visitor in org.apache.jasper.compiler
Subclasses of Node.Visitor in org.apache.jasper.compiler Modifier and Type Class Description (package private) static classCollector.CollectVisitorA visitor for collecting information on the page and the body of the custom tags.(package private) static classDumper.DumpVisitor(package private) classELFunctionMapper.ELFunctionVisitorA visitor for the page.(package private) static classErrorDispatcher.ErrorVisitor(package private) classGenerator.GenerateVisitorA visitor that generates codes for the elements in the page.(package private) static classPageDataImpl.FirstPassVisitor(package private) static classPageDataImpl.SecondPassVisitor(package private) static classScriptingVariabler.CustomTagCounter(package private) static classScriptingVariabler.ScriptingVariableVisitor(package private) static classSmapUtil.SmapGenVisitorprivate static classTagFileProcessor.TagFileDirectiveVisitorA visitor the tag fileprivate classTagFileProcessor.TagFileLoaderVisitor(package private) static classTextOptimizer.TextCatVisitorA visitor to concatenate contiguous template texts.(package private) static classValidator.DirectiveVisitorA visitor to validate and extract page directive info(package private) static classValidator.TagExtraInfoVisitorA visitor for validating TagExtraInfo classes of all tags(package private) static classValidator.ValidateVisitorA visitor for validating nodes other than page directivesprivate static classValidator.ValidateVisitor.NamedAttributeVisitorMethods in org.apache.jasper.compiler with parameters of type Node.Visitor Modifier and Type Method Description (package private) abstract voidNode. accept(Node.Visitor v)Selects and invokes a method in the visitor class based on the node type.voidNode.AttributeDirective. accept(Node.Visitor v)voidNode.AttributeGenerator. accept(Node.Visitor v)voidNode.Comment. accept(Node.Visitor v)voidNode.CustomTag. accept(Node.Visitor v)voidNode.Declaration. accept(Node.Visitor v)voidNode.DoBodyAction. accept(Node.Visitor v)voidNode.ELExpression. accept(Node.Visitor v)voidNode.Expression. accept(Node.Visitor v)voidNode.FallBackAction. accept(Node.Visitor v)voidNode.ForwardAction. accept(Node.Visitor v)voidNode.GetProperty. accept(Node.Visitor v)voidNode.IncludeAction. accept(Node.Visitor v)voidNode.IncludeDirective. accept(Node.Visitor v)voidNode.InvokeAction. accept(Node.Visitor v)voidNode.JspBody. accept(Node.Visitor v)voidNode.JspElement. accept(Node.Visitor v)voidNode.JspOutput. accept(Node.Visitor v)voidNode.JspRoot. accept(Node.Visitor v)voidNode.JspText. accept(Node.Visitor v)voidNode.NamedAttribute. accept(Node.Visitor v)voidNode.PageDirective. accept(Node.Visitor v)voidNode.ParamAction. accept(Node.Visitor v)voidNode.ParamsAction. accept(Node.Visitor v)voidNode.PlugIn. accept(Node.Visitor v)voidNode.Root. accept(Node.Visitor v)voidNode.Scriptlet. accept(Node.Visitor v)voidNode.SetProperty. accept(Node.Visitor v)voidNode.TagDirective. accept(Node.Visitor v)voidNode.TaglibDirective. accept(Node.Visitor v)voidNode.TemplateText. accept(Node.Visitor v)voidNode.UninterpretedTag. accept(Node.Visitor v)voidNode.UseBean. accept(Node.Visitor v)voidNode.VariableDirective. accept(Node.Visitor v)voidNode.Nodes. visit(Node.Visitor v)Visit the nodes in the list with the supplied visitor
-